## Build Provenance: Wrenfall SDK Parity

Quick note for the release manager: the Wrenfall Kotlin and Swift SDKs are finally at feature parity as of this cycle — retry policies, offline queueing, and the new Duskmere telemetry hooks all match. Both artifacts were produced from the same tagged source tree on the Copperline build farm, so provenance is clean. If you need to cite the exact build in the release notes, use the token below.

session token of kagup-hahaf = htk3_2b8

Hey Priva,

Quick heads-up before Friday's DR drill for the Inkmill markdown pipeline: we'll restore the renderer config from the cold backup, so you'll need the escrow credentials handy. Grab a coffee first — the restore takes a while. For the sealed vault copy, the recovery passphrase is below.

recovery phrase for kahop-kahap: istys-novdor-joreth-silir-eliys

Subject: Training budget for next year

Hi all — heads up that the L&D budget for next year lands at roughly the same level as this year, with a modest bump for the Fernbrook leadership track. Department heads should submit draft plans by month-end. One strategic consideration is driving this allocation, and it's for this group only.

internal memo for fafog-fadug: Gross margin on Holwyn came in at 10 percent against a plan of 5 percent. Only 5 of the 140 pilot accounts renewed Holwyn, so a churn review is set for January 1.